1.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is a Haiku?
Back
A Haiku is a type of poem that has three lines with a syllable pattern of 5-7-5.
2.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is Free Verse?
Back
Free verse is poetry that does not have a specific rhyme scheme, syllable count, or line length.
3.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is a Limerick?
Back
A Limerick is a humorous poem with five lines and a specific rhyme scheme (AABBA).
4.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is Rhymed Verse?
Back
Rhymed verse is poetry that has a specific rhyme scheme and often follows a regular meter.
5.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is a Simile?
Back
A simile is a figure of speech that compares two different things using 'like' or 'as'.
6.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is a Metaphor?
Back
A metaphor is a figure of speech that describes one thing as if it were another, without using 'like' or 'as'.
7.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Example of a Simile: 'Her smile is like the sun.' What does this mean?
Back
It means her smile is bright and cheerful.
